# Break-Glass: Pool Config Override

If the Marrowline connection pooler melts down during a release and normal auth is dead, you can break glass. This grants temporary write access to the pooler's sizing config — bump max connections, ship the release, then revoke within an hour. Log it in the release channel. The break-glass passphrase is below.

vault phrase of tagag-fawef = lammir-ulaiel-oliax-belox-eliox-ulaok-gilael-norys-holox-fenir

## Step 4: Timezone handling in exports

Quick one for support: Reportlark used to export everything in server time, which caused the off-by-a-few-hours tickets you all know and love. After this migration, exports respect each workspace's configured timezone, and the old `tz_shim` flag is gone entirely. If a customer says their totals moved between days, that's expected — point them at the new behavior note. The export service now starts with these configuration values.

config for tagaf-bawif:
[norok]
host = norok.ordinworks.local
user = norok_svc
database = norok_prod

### Catalogue Import

The Shelfwright import endpoint accepts batched MARC-style records, max 500 per call. Validation is synchronous; ingestion is queued. Failures return per-record error codes — retry only the failed subset. Dedup runs nightly against the Quillbarrow index. Rate limit: 20 calls/min. Authenticate against the internal Bindery service using the key below.

service key, tafog-fajop: kto11_qcz7hs8cjIG

## Configuration

Marrowkit builds slim images by stripping build toolchains and locale data after compile. Set SLIM_PROFILE=strict for release candidates; anything looser fails the gate. Base image is pinned in images.lock — do not bump it mid-cycle. The slimmer needs registry push rights to publish the trimmed layers, and those are injected at build time from the environment, not baked into the image. Before tagging, confirm the env file carries the registry credential. Append this line to build.env:

sealed setting: LEDGER_TOKEN20=6148d35bbb480b0ab79e

## Break-Glass: PixHoard Image Cache

New folks: if the PixHoard image cache leaks memory and OOMs the Renner nodes, don't wait for approvals. Restart via the break-glass account, file an incident, and notify the cache owner. Access is audited. The break-glass account unlocks with the recovery passphrase below.

recovery phrase for kagaf-yajof: fraax-quenwyn-lamion